Italy - Import of Jewellery and Parts of Precious Metal Except Silver

Since 2014, Italy Import of Jewellery and Parts of Precious Metal Except Silver grew 9.4% year on year. At $1,620,540,310.32 in 2019, the country was number 8 among other countries in Import of Jewellery and Parts of Precious Metal Except Silver. Italy is overtaken by Japan, which was number 7 at $1,853,393,024 and is followed by China with $1,171,204,789.51. Switzerland topped the ranking with $16,394,339,328 in 2019, an increase of 1.8% compared to 2018. United Arab Emirates, United States and France resp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Yemen witnessed the best average annual growth at +139.6% per year, while Algeria was the worst growing country at -60.3% per year.
